Corrected by: Coupling of Aryl Halides and Diaryl Diselenides with CuS/Fe Synfacts 2011; 2011(03): 0348-0348 DOI: 10.1055/s-0030-1259577 Significance The catalyst system CuS/Fe catalyzed the cross-coupling of aryl halides 1 with diaryl diselenides to give the corresponding aryl organoselenides 2 in up to 99% yield. For the formation of 2b , the catalyst was reused three times (1 st run: 99% yield, 2 nd run: 98% yield, 3 rd run: 93% yield, 4 th run: 87% yield).
